how does car shipping work

Car shipping, also known as auto transport or vehicle shipping, is a service that facilitates the movement of vehicles from one location to another․ Whether you are relocating, buying a car online, or sending a vehicle to a loved one, understanding the car shipping process can make the experience smoother and stress-free․ This article will explain how car shipping works, covering essential aspects such as carrier types, transportation service options, delivery logistics, and more․

Choosing the Right Transport Company

The first step in the car shipping process is selecting a reliable transport company․ It’s crucial to research and compare different companies to find one that meets your needs in terms of service quality, shipping cost, and reputation․ Look for companies with good reviews, proper licensing, and insurance․

Factors to Consider When Selecting a Transport Company:

  • Service Reviews and Reputation
  • Licensing and Insurance Coverage
  • Pricing and Shipping Cost Transparency
  • Available Transport Options (e․g․, open transport vs․ enclosed transport)
  • Customer Support and Tracking Capabilities

Types of Transport Services

Transport companies generally offer two primary types of car shipping services:

Open Transport

Open transport is the most common and cost-effective method of vehicle shipping․ In this option, vehicles are loaded onto an open-air trailer, allowing them to be exposed to weather conditions and road debris․ Despite this exposure, open transport is a safe and reliable option for most vehicles․

Enclosed Transport

Enclosed transport offers additional protection by placing vehicles inside a covered trailer․ This method is ideal for luxury, classic, or exotic cars that require extra care during transit․ While more expensive, enclosed transport provides peace of mind by shielding vehicles from external elements․

Booking and Preparing for Pickup

Once you’ve selected a transport company and service type, the next step is booking your shipment․ The company will require details such as your vehicle’s make, model, and condition, as well as the pickup and drop-off locations and desired destination․

Preparing Your Vehicle for Shipping

Proper preparation ensures a smooth shipping process․ Here are some steps to prepare your vehicle:

  • Clean your vehicle thoroughly to identify any existing damage․
  • Remove personal items and valuables from the vehicle․
  • Ensure the gas tank is about a quarter full․
  • Check for leaks and mechanical issues․
  • Disable alarms and secure loose parts․

Pickup and Transit

On the scheduled pickup date, a car hauler from the transport company will arrive to load your vehicle onto a carrier․ It’s crucial to inspect your vehicle with the driver and document its condition․ Both parties should sign a Bill of Lading, which serves as a receipt and inspection report․

During transit, companies often provide tracking options so you can monitor your vehicle’s progress․ The transit time depends on the distance between the pickup and drop-off locations, traffic conditions, and weather․ Clear communication with the transport company ensures you stay informed throughout the process․

Delivery and Drop-off

Upon reaching the destination, the transport company will contact you to arrange the drop-off of your vehicle․ Like the pickup process, you should inspect your vehicle for any damage incurred during transit․ If there are any issues, document them and notify the transport company immediately․

It’s essential to confirm that everything matches the initial inspection report․ Once satisfied, sign the delivery receipt and complete any pending payment arrangements․

Understanding Shipping Costs and Insurance

Shipping cost varies based on factors such as distance, vehicle type, transport method, and fuel prices․ It’s wise to obtain quotes from multiple companies to compare prices and services․ Be wary of quotes that seem too good to be true, as they may indicate subpar service or hidden fees․

Insurance is a critical aspect of vehicle shipping․ Reputable transport companies provide insurance coverage in case of damage during transit․ Review and understand the insurance policy details to ensure adequate coverage for your vehicle’s value․
